HIS HONOUR: For the reasons that I now publish, I dismiss this application.
The applicant sought to file an application for an order to show cause against the Attorney‑General for the Commonwealth. The application is difficult to understand but appears to be directed to vindicate aspects of the applicant’s claim as “Mother of ALL” to achieve “compliance with the Family Undertaking . . . for all Families by 21/7/18”.
On 21 September 2017, Nettle J, pursuant to r 6.07.2 of the High Court Rules 2004 (Cth), directed the Registrar to refuse to issue or file the application without the leave of a Justice first had and obtained by the applicant.
On 26 September 2017, the applicant filed an ex parte application seeking leave to have the application issued and filed. An affidavit by the applicant was filed in support of the application. To the extent that this material is intelligible, it only serves to confirm that the application to show cause is frivolous and vexatious.
A letter from the applicant dated 4 December 2017, received by the Registry this morning, does not alter this conclusion.
Leave to issue and file the application should be refused. The application is dismissed.
